Today I want us to continue this journey of discovering the connectedness of our faith expressions.  I want us to uplift more of the faith community’s perspective of prayer, meditation, and the life force energy that sustains our “Soul essence and identity”-“Love”! 

Today I want us to get a sense of what Buddhism, Sikhism, Indigenous Spiritual Traditions, African Spiritual Traditions, and the Bahá’i faith gifts our faith-based expressions with.  I want us to discover the treads of who we are and to whom we belong to that create this human tapestry.

Buddhism attributes prayer as being expressed as aspirations, blessings, and intentions for all beings.  Meditation is the heart of the Buddhist practice.  They feel that meditation as an instrument that expresses awareness, compassion, wisdom and inner peace.  Love, which is called “Metta”, is an expression of loving-kindness.  There is the intention to cultivate unconditional love for -Self-Family-Friends-Strangers-and even enemies. 

Sikhism holds a space for prayer as a way of remembering the “One Creator” throughout daily life. It is not something that is separate from us.  Meditation is as simple and uncomplicated as the repetition fo God’s name (Naam Simran) which brings in peace and clarity to your soul.  Love is seen as the bridge between the soul and God.  The Sikh teachings emphasize Service, Equality, Compassion, and Humility.

Indigenous Spiritual Traditions are so different in the ways or rituals that are identified among nations and peoples, and at the same time many share common themes.  Prayer in “Indigenous Spirituality” is often woven into everyday life through ceremony, songs, dance, gratitude, and relationship with nature.  In reference to the ritual of meditation, is can occur through silence, vision quest, cloud watching,-my favorite daily ritual-listening to water, observing the stars, or sitting with the land.  Love is a powerful gift and is expressed as a right relationship with the “Creator”, ancestors, community, Earth, animals, and future generations. How expansive and intentional is that expression of “Love”? Love is understood as belonging and reciprocity. 

African Spiritual Traditions which can be found to some degree in the texture and context of the “African American Christian Churches, includes honoring ancestors, community rituals, drumming, song, and direct communication with “Spirit”.  Meditation emerges through rhythm, storytelling, ceremony, and creation together.  The spirit of Ubuntu is foundational as it teaches “I am because we are “!

The Bahá’i Faith believes that prayer nourishes the soul.  The faith teaches that meditation helps people receive divine guidance and wisdom.  Love is considered the force that unites humanity as one family.  The Bahá’i teachings emphasize that humanity’s spiritual future depends upon learning to love beyond race, nation, religion, and class.

I have always been curious about how other faiths relate to the ritual of prayer and meditation, as well as their views on “Love”.  From my own personal experience as a follower of Christ, I know that prayer is an intimate conversation with God.  It is a moment-by-moment opportunity to engage Soul to “Spirit” without predefined rules or limitations.   It is raw, open, and uncensored communication.  I see prayer or meditation as being one in the same, because it is a “Time In” with the Holy Spirit!  As followers of Christ, I believe that we are called to see “Love” as the highest spiritual virtue. 

Being also a person that has lineage in both Christianity (and I say that not in terms of the institution but in reverence to following the Christ Principles) and Judaism, I see how prayer is a practice of aligning oneself with God and remembering that life is a sacred gift.  As an extension of that ritual of praying, I see meditation in Judaism where there is an opportunity for contemplation and opening up a deeper awareness of the Divine.  Love in Judaism is a calling to express compassion, justice, kindness and repairing or healing the world.   

In the Islamic faith prayer is seen as moments of returning to God throughout the day and so they pray 5 daily prayers.  That means that they actually stop and go into a sacred space with God throughout their day. Meditation is the practice of remembrance and involves repeating the names and attributes of God to quiet the heart.  In terms of the significance of “Love” is the Islamic faith, it sees God as the Source of Mercy.  Love is to be demonstrated through mercy, generosity, humility and service. 

In the Hinduism faith, prayer has many forms of expression.  There is the ritual of chanting, devotion, offerings, or silent communion.  In terms of meditation, in Hinduism, one of the central spiritual practices, is helping the soul remember its unity with the “Divine”.  Love in Hinduism is known as “Bhakti” which is considered to be devotional love.  When you have a devotion to something so sacred in your life, the context and content of your soul expression can be a real power of healing.  Many of the Hindu teachings see love as the pathway through which we as a soul reunites with the “Divine”

When I taught preschool, I use to engage the children in what we called “group time”.  It was an opportunity for each child to feel safe to share their thoughts with their classmates.  It was my favorite time of the day, because it was so amazing how free and uninhibited they learned to be in expressing themselves and it was even more amazing how they validated each other.

 In the process of insuring that a child felt they had my full attention, when things would come up that had to be resolved, I had the habit of getting down to their level, and saying to them, “I am listening to what you have to say, so find me with your eyes, because I am opening my ears and finding you with my eyes, so I can know exactly what you need to share with me”!  Being present and intentionally attentive is the key to the communication that we need from each other.
